28、ISSION FROM ULThis page intentionally left blank.MARCH 31, 2006ELECTRIC CHAIN SAWS - UL 16626UL COPYRIGHTED MATERIAL NOT AUTHORIZED FOR FURTHER REPRODUCTION ORDISTRIBUTION WITHOUT PERMISSION FROM ULPART 1 ALL CHAIN SAWSINTRODUCTION1 Scope1.1 These requirements cover electric chain saws rated not mor

29、e than 250 V, for use in accordance withthe National Electrical Code, NFPA 70.1.2 In addition these requirements cover accessories and attachments for use with electric chain saws.Specific requirements are outlined in Sections 82 90.1.3 These requirements cover double-insulated chain saws. Specific

30、requirements are given in Sections60 81.1.4 These requirements cover accessories and attachments that are:a) Recommended by the manufacturer;b) Identified by catalog number (or equivalent product designation) in the instruction manual fora chain saw; orc) Packed with a chain saw.1.4 revised April 1,

31、 19961.5 These requirements do not cover accessories or attachments that:a) Are not provided with the chain saw; andb) Are not identified in the required instruction manual by catalog numbers or equivalent productdesignation such as those mentioned in mini-catalogs or fliers that may or may not be p

32、rovidedwith the chain saw.1.6 A product that contains features, characteristics, components, materials, or systems new or differentfrom those covered by the requirements in this standard, and that involves a risk of fire or of electric shockor injury to persons shall be evaluated using appropriate a

33、dditional component and end-productrequirements to maintain the level of safety as originally anticipated by the intent of this standard. Aproduct whose features, characteristics, components, materials, or systems conflict with specificrequirements or provisions of this standard does not comply with

34、 this standard. Revision of requirementsshall be proposed and adopted in conformance with the methods employed for development, revision, andimplementation of this standard.2 Glossary2.1 For the purpose of these requirements, the following definitions apply.2.2 ACCESSORY A device such as a sprocket

35、that is attached only to the spindle of the unit.2.3 ATTACHMENT A device attached to the housing or other component of the chain saw and may ormay not be attached to the spindle. Attachments include replacement guards, guide bars, and saw chains.APRIL 1, 1996 ELECTRIC CHAIN SAWS - UL 1662 7UL COPYRI

36、GHTED MATERIAL NOT AUTHORIZED FOR FURTHER REPRODUCTION ORDISTRIBUTION WITHOUT PERMISSION FROM UL2.4 LOW-KICKBACK SAW CHAIN A chain intended for use on any saw for which it is sized to fit andthat complies with the computed kickback angle requirements in Section 30, Kickback, when tested onrepresenta

37、tive samples, as described in the Safety Requirements for Gasoline Powered Chain Saws,ANSI B175.1-1991.2.5 REPLACEMENT SAW CHAIN A chain that, when used for field replacement on those specificlisted chain saws identified on the chain reel or package marking, will provide protection against rotarykic

38、kback for the saw and chain combination conforming to the requirements for kickback in 30.3.3 Components3.1 Except as indicated in 3.2, a component of a product covered by this standard shall comply with therequirements for that component. See Appendix A for a list of standards covering components g

39、enerallyused in the products covered by this standard.3.2 A component is not required to comply with a specific requirement that:a) Involves a feature or characteristic not required in the application of the component in theproduct covered by this standard, orb) Is superseded by a requirement in thi

40、s standard.3.3 A component shall be used in accordance with its rating established for the intended conditions ofuse.3.4 Specific components are incomplete in construction features or restricted in performance capabilities.Such components are intended for use only under limited conditions, such as c

41、ertain temperatures notexceeding specified limits, and shall be used only under those specific conditions.4 Units of Measurement4.1 Values stated without parentheses are the requirement. Values in parentheses are explanatory orapproximate information.CONSTRUCTION5 General5.1 A chain saw shall employ

42、 materials throughout that are acceptable for the particular use.6 Frame and Enclosure6.1 A chain saw shall be so formed and assembled that it will have the strength and rigidity necessary toresist the abuses to which it is likely to be subjected, without increasing the risk of fire, electric shock,

43、 orinjury to persons due to total or partial collapse with resulting reduction of spacings, loosening ordisplacement of parts, or other serious defects.6.2 The minimum thickness of cast metal shall be in accordance with Table 6.1.OCTOBER 14, 1994ELECTRIC CHAIN SAWS - UL 16628UL COPYRIGHTED MATERIAL

44、NOT AUTHORIZED FOR FURTHER REPRODUCTION ORDISTRIBUTION WITHOUT PERMISSION FROM ULTable 6.1Minimum thickness of cast metalAt surfaces that are reinforced by curving,ribbing, or the like (or are otherwise of ashape and/or size) to provide acceptablephysical strength,At unreinforced flat surfaces,Metal

45、 inch (mm) inch (mm)Die-cast metal 3/64 (1.2) 5/64 (2.0)Cast malleable iron 1/16 (1.6) 3/32 (2.4)Other cast metal 3/32 (2.4) 1/8 (3.2)6.3 An enclosure of sheet metal shall be considered with respect to its size, shape, thickness of metal,and its acceptability for the particular application, includin

46、g the intended use of the complete chain saw.6.4 Among the factors taken into consideration when determining the acceptability of a nonmetallicenclosure or an enclosure of magnesium are each of the following:a) Mechanical strength;b) Resistance to impact;c) Moisture-absorptive properties;d) Combusti

47、bility;e) Resistance to distortion at temperatures to which the material may be subjected underconditions of intended use and reasonably foreseeable abuse; andf) Resistance to arcing.6.5 *Deleted effective April 1, 1997*6.6 *Deleted effective April 1, 1997*6.7 During examination of a chain saw a par

48、t of the outer enclosure that is intended to be removedwithout the use of tools by the user of the chain saw (for the attachment of accessories, access to meansfor making operating adjustments, or other reasons) is to be disregarded that is, such a part is notconsidered to reduce the risk of electri

49、c shock.Revised 6.7 effective April 1, 19976.8 The enclosure of a chain saw shall exclude foreign matter (abrasive or electrically conductive particlesand the like) likely to be present during operation that might adversely affect electrical insulation orotherwise result in a risk of electric shock, fire, or injury to persons.APRIL 1, 1996 ELECTRIC CHAIN SAWS - UL 1662 9UL COPYRIGHTED MATERIAL NOT AUTHORIZED FOR FURTHER REPRODUCTION ORDISTRIBUTION WITHOUT PERMISSION FROM ULFigure 6.1ProbeFigure 6.1 deleted effective
